Abstract
The utility model discloses a charger capable of placing a mobile phone, which comprises a charging plug, a first mobile phone seat group, a second mobile phone seat, a retractable metal head, a first chute and a second chute, wherein the two ends of the charging plug are respectively provided with the first chute and the second chute, the two ends of the charging plug are slidably provided with the first mobile phone seat group or the second mobile phone seat, the first mobile phone seat comprises a first slider seat and a second slider seat, the utility model has the advantages that the mobile phone can be placed on the charger when the mobile phone is charged by arranging the first mobile phone seat group and the second mobile phone seat, the use is convenient, the space is saved, the mobile phone can be placed horizontally by replacing the first mobile phone seat group, other USB connectors arranged on the first mobile phone seat group can be connected with other equipment, the mobile phone can be placed vertically by replacing the second mobile phone seat, and the second mobile phone seat can be detached to be used independently, or the first mobile phone seat group and the second mobile phone seat group are detached, and the charging plug is independently used.

Background
All mobile phone chargers are actually composed of a stable power supply (mainly a voltage-stabilized power supply, a stable working voltage and enough current) and necessary control circuits such as constant current, voltage limitation, time limitation, overshoot and the like.
When the wall-embedded socket is used, the socket is too high, the data line is insufficient, a place for placing the mobile phone needs to be found for charging the mobile phone, the mobile phone is very troublesome, the existing charger for placing the mobile phone only can keep the mobile phone in one state to be placed, and the use of other plugs can be influenced during use.

For the convenience of understanding the technical solution of the present invention, the following detailed description is made on the working principle or the operation mode of the present invention in the practical process.
During practical application, the first mobile phone seat group 2 or the second mobile phone seat 3 can be slidably mounted at two ends of the charging plug 1, the charging plug 1 can be used independently, the retractable metal head 4 can rotate in the square groove, and the charging plug 1 is inserted into the socket horizontally or vertically according to the situation.
The first mobile phone seat can transversely place a mobile phone, the first slider seat 9 and the second slider seat 10 are provided with USB connectors, and when the first mobile phone seat group 2 is connected with the charging plug 1, the USB connectors on the first slider seat 9 and the second slider seat 10 can be used.
The second mobile phone base 3 can vertically clamp the mobile phone, when the mobile phone is placed on the second mobile phone base 3, the top of the mobile phone is supported by the vertical support rod 32, the vertical support rod 32 is provided with an anti-falling fixture block 35 for placing the mobile phone to fall off, the mobile phone fixture block of the transverse support rod 31 and the mobile phone fixture block of the elastic shrinkage rod 33 support two ends of the mobile phone, and the elastic shrinkage rod 33 elastically shrinks according to the size of the mobile phone.
